Why Water Filtration is Critical in Water Parks
Water in recreational facilities gets regularly exposed to a large number of pollutants. A small contribution from every single visitor but multiplied by a massive crowd becomes considerable.
Common Sources of Contamination:
· Environmental dirt and dust
· Body oils and sweat
· Sunscreen and cosmetic products
· Hair and organic debris
· Microorganisms and bacteria
Without adequate filtration, these contaminants can decrease water clarity, cause unpleasant odors, and increase health risks.
How Sand Filters Work in Aquatic Centers
Water passes through a bed of sand in a sand filter bed. The sand grains capture any particles in the water. As this continues, sand filters eventually capture bacteria, improve water clarity, and filter out almost all impurities.

Maintenance and Backwashing
To maintain efficiency, sand filters require regular cleaning through a process called backwashing. This involves reversing the flow of water to remove trapped debris from the sand bed.
Typical Maintenance Schedule:

Proper maintenance ensures consistent filtration performance and extends the lifespan of the system.
Combined Treatment Systems Improved Safety
Sand filters, while successful in the removal of solid particles, are generally incorporated into a broader water treatment system.
Examples of Additional Treatments Include:
- disinfection by chlorination
- microbial control by UV systems
- improved ozone water-quality systems
The use of these systems in combination provides the treatment system to produce water that is clear and safe for human use.
